Choosing Casinos With Fair Odds and Transparent Payouts
Finding a trustworthy gambling platform starts with checking its licensing and random number generator certification, because fair odds mean nothing without independent audits. Look for published return-to-player percentages above 96% on slots and clear house edge disclosures on table games. Transparent payout policies should list processing times, fees, and currency options upfront, not buried in fine print. Read player forums for real withdrawal experiences, and avoid sites that delay payments or change terms mid-game. A casino that openly shares its testing results and honors every payout without hassle is the only one worth your time and money.

Responsible Gambling Tools Every Player Should Know
Knowing responsible gambling tools helps players stay in control. Deposit limits cap how much money you can add to an account, while loss limits restrict how much you can lose in a set period. Time alerts and session reminders encourage breaks, and self-exclusion lets you block access for a chosen duration. Many platforms also offer reality checks that display session length and net losses. Other useful features include wager limits, cooling-off periods, and links to support services. Together, these responsible gambling tools promote informed choices and reduce harm. Players should review safer play settings before gambling and adjust them as needed.

Country-by-Country Reporting Obligations
Accurate gambling tax record-keeping is essential for compliance and audit protection. Maintain a log of each session, including date, location, wager amounts, and net outcomes. Retain receipts, bank statements, and W-2G or 1099 forms. Report all winnings as income; losses may be deductible only if you itemize. Consult a tax professional for jurisdiction-specific rules.
- Track wins and losses daily
- Store paper and digital records for at least three years
- Report gross winnings, not net
